Diagnosis of a ferroresonance type through visualisation

The paper is focused on presenting the possible enhancements in visualisation of the ferroresonance phenomenon. The investigations have been performed with the usage of overcurrent/overvoltage responses of a ferroresonance circuit. The waveforms have been measured and recorded in a ferroresonant test circuit. Phase–plane/–space graphs analysed in this paper are a visual display of certain type characteristics for the time dependent system of nonlinear differential equations. The application of Poincare maps is also mentioned in the paper.
